Ingredients:
Cake:
- 1 box Duncan Hines Butter Golden Recipe Cake Mix
- 2 small boxes (3.4 oz) Jello brand Instant lemon pudding

- ž cup Seven-Up brand soda
- 4 large eggs
Glaze:
- 1 ½ cup powdered sugar
- Pinch salt
- Zest of a whole lemon
- Juice of lemon to reach desired consistency
Directions:
Preheat your oven to 350 degrees. This is a crucial step to ensure even baking! Next, use some cooking spray to grease your bundt pan, so that the cake doesnât stick to it later. Dump all the ingredients into a mixing bowl! Itâs that easy! Mix with a spoon or whisk until fully blended (there may be some small lumps, but thatâs okay).
Use a rubber spatula to spread the cake batter into the greased bundt pan, and into the oven it goes! 35-45 minutes for baking will do the trick, until a fork or toothpick comes out mostly clean.
Let the cake cool, then turn it out onto a plate! Next, youâll make the glaze. If you have a particularly large lemon, the glaze probably wonât need all of the juice from it. If you wind up with a small lemon that doesnât have enough juice, use milk or water to thin it out, being careful not to make your glaze too thin!
